PPL, GHPL to explore oil in eastern offshore

ISLAMABAD: The Pakistan Petroleum Limited (PPL) in collaboration with the Government Holding Private Limited (GHPL) would embark on the exploration of oil in the eastern offshore.

The government had issued a license for this exploration to GHPL. Besides PPL and GHPL have already inked an agreement in this regard, which envisages that PPL would launch an exploration drive in the C Block of eastern offshore spanning over 2494-kilometre area.

The PPL is presently procuring gas from Sui Field, Mizarani, Kandhkot and Adhi Fields, while the company possesses eight exploration licenses and seven for development, production and lease.

The PPL presently produces 770 million cubic feet of gas, while 3,870 barrels of oil per day besides 70 metric tons of LPG every day. app
